**Action item PM-2291 (RateLens parity checker).** Checker stalled 14h because the Quillora feed returned 200s with empty bodies; parity alerts silently stopped. Fix shipped: empty responses now count as failures and trip the stall alarm. Support: if a partner reports stale parity flags, check the stall alarm first before escalating. Thresholds were retuned to catch this class of outage faster. The new alerting constants follow.

tuning constants:
QUOTAS = {
    "oliael": 10,
    "wenix": 10,
}

## Support

Ledgerette converts amounts using mid-market rates and rounds half-even at the final step only. Customers occasionally report a one-cent discrepancy between the quoted and settled totals; this is expected when intermediate currencies are involved and is not a defect. Confirm the customer's base currency and quote timestamp before filing a ticket. If the discrepancy exceeds one minor unit, escalate with the conversion trace attached. Send escalations to the payments desk at the address below.

escalation mailbox, yahag-hahip: wendor@paliqsys.internal

Context: Ardenfell line margins slipped three points over two quarters. Drivers: input steel costs, aggressive discounting at the Westmoor branch, and a stale price book. Proposal: uplift list prices four percent, tighten discount authority to regional level, sunset the two lowest-margin SKUs. Risk: volume loss at Halverton accounts, estimated under two percent. Decision requested at Thursday's review. Modelling assumptions are in the appendix pack. The commercial reasoning leadership wants kept close is noted directly below.

board note of tajop-yajof: The finance team signed off on a budget of $77.6 million for Project Pramir.